Abu dhabi: The Abu Dhabi Securities Exchange (ADX) today sign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with Hong Kong Exchanges and Clearing Limited (HKEX) to deepen cooperation and shared ambition between the UAE and Hong Kong capital markets. The MoU was signed at the Investopia Global - Hong Kong forum by Group CEO of the ADX, Abdulla Salem Alnuaimi, and HKEX Chief Executive Officer, Bonnie Y Chan, in the presence of Mohammad Alhawi, Undersecretary of the Ministry of Investment, alongside Paul Chan Mo-po, Financial Secretary of Hong Kong SAR. According to Emirates News Agency, the MoU builds on the relationship between the two exchanges that dates back to their first agreement in March 2007. The new agreement seeks to expand ADX's international presence and advance global connectivity by facilitating mutual market access and supporting the co-development of investor-centric products and services. Under the terms of the MoU, ADX and HKEX will collaborate to enhance the visibility of their respective capital markets by organizing joint events such as roadshows, seminars, training programs, and investor education activities. The parties will also explore dual listings, cross-border financing, and mechanisms to facilitate investment, while evaluating collaboration on exchange-traded funds and ESG-related products and indices to enhance market connectivity.
Alnuaimi commented, "Our MoU with HKEX reinforces the strong ties between Abu Dhabi and Hong Kong and marks a key step in ADX's global integration journey. By advancing cross-listings, developing innovative products such as ETFs and indices, and creating practical channels for multi-market access, we will broaden investment opportunities and deepen liquidity."
